Volunteering in the US and the UK
People around the world believe it is important to help others by volunteering. People volunteer in many ways —many people help friends, neighbors, or strangers they happen to meet, but others want to help in a more organized way. In the US, many people volunteer through their churches, though their activities are not necessarily religious in nature. Others volunteer with local charities which help people, animals, the community, or the
environment. These local charities often put up posters to let people know about what they are doing. In the UK, there are volunteer centers in most cities and large towns, and these centers help people to find volunteer opportunities. In both countries, some people choose to volunteer overseas, where they may share their skills or knowledge, or even teach English.

1. They told me stories about the past and how things used
to be. (教材P10 2d)
used to 表示过去一度存在或经常发生,但现在已经不存在的动作或状态。其后接动词原形,且不与表示过去的时间状语连用。used to的否定形式是didn’t use to或used not to (usedn’t to)。
used to 曾经……;过去……
Language points
He used to be a teacher.
He didn’t use to wear glasses.
= He usedn’t to wear glasses.
【拓展延伸】 be used to doing sth. 意为“习惯做某事”,to 在此处为介词。
Mario is used to volunteering at an animal hospital now.
